Dalvin Cook totals 104 yards and a touchdown in Week 1 OT loss

by Matthew MacKay | Ravens Correspondent | Sun, Sep 12th 5:42pm EDT

Minnesota Vikings running back Dalvin Cook carried 20 times for 61 yards and a touchdown, adding six receptions for 43 yards during a 27-24 overtime loss to the Cincinnati Bengals on Sunday.

Fantasy Impact:

In the fourth quarter, Cook found the end zone on a one-yard rushing touchdown, aiding the Vikings' comeback effort in regulation. But, unfortunately, Cook fumbled late in overtime in plus-territory, voiding the potential for a game-winning field goal attempt. Nevertheless, he elevated his value in PPR formats with six receptions for 43 yards on seven targets, benefitting from Kirk Cousins' dump-offs due to pressure from the Bengals' front-seven. As a result, Cook should remain a fantasy RB1 against the Arizona Cardinals in Week 2.
